Clutter affects mental space and can increase stress. Reducing belongings lowers cortisol and enhances decision-making. Adopting a “one-in, one-out” approach and consistently donating items can simplify this process. Before acquiring new possessions, consider their necessity, storage, and emotional impact. Saying “no” contributes to greater mental peace and organization.
